The new release of SoC-e IEEE 1588 IP Core supports 10 Gigabit Ethernet (Friday Jun. 16, 2017)
The spectacular increment of IEEE 1588 solution in different sectors is demanding supporting hardware time-stamping in very different media types. SoC-e PreciseTimeBasic IP core (PTB) core is a media-independent hardware time-stamping solution implemented on the FPGA. It does not require 1588-aware Ethernet Phyters and supports SFP modules (fiber, copper, etc.).

New SHA-3 hashing IP from Barco Silex helps customers implement future-proof security (Wednesday May. 24, 2017)
Barco Silex has added the new SHA-3 hashing functions to its extensive offering of IP blocks. Hashing functions are used to check the integrity of messages, transactions and data in, e.g., e-commerce, financial applications or data archiving. SHA-3 hashing is part of the NIST-endorsed FIPS 202 standard and serves as a future-proof backup for the widely-used SHA-2 algorithms.

Synopsys' New Superscalar ARC HS Processors Boost RISC and DSP Performance for High-End Embedded Applications (Tuesday May. 23, 2017)
Synopsys, Inc. (Nasdaq: SNPS) today announced availability of the new DesignWare® ARC®HS4x and HS4xD processor family for high-performance embedded applications. The ARC HS44, HS46, HS48, HS45D and HS47D processors, available in single-, dual- and quad-core configurations, implement a dual-issue superscalar architecture that delivers up to 6000 DMIPS per core, making it the highest performance processor in the popular ARC HS family.
